Rehabilitation of Patients with Asthma and Chronic Obstructive Lung Disease

Entry requirements

Degree in physiotherapy, occupational therapy or nursing.

Aims

Gain an increased understanding in the preconditions for rehabilitation in cases of asthma and chronic obstructive lung disease so that after the completion of the course, the student can plan, conduct and evaluate rehabilitation in team efforts with a focus on developing the rehabilitation further.

Content

The course has a group section and an individual section where the different professions are able to go deeper into their special areas. Medical subjects: pathophysiology, lung physiology, muscle physiology, pharmacology, pathology, and metabolism. Behavioural science subjects: learning, motivation, adaptability, and psychosocial aspects. Core subjects: physiotherapy, care, and occupational therapy. Measurement methods: general and specific for the different professions.

Instruction

This is a distance course with 6 class meetings (each class meeting consists of 2 weekend days). Tuition is in the form of lectures, seminars, audits, patient demonstrations, group work and/or individual work.

Assessment

Satisfactory completion of the course requires: Passing mark on written examination. Passing mark on written individual or group report.
